Overview of Cherry Picker

What is a Cherry Picker?

A cherry picker, also known as an aerial work platform (AWP), is a type of mechanical device designed to provide temporary access for individuals to reach elevated areas safely and efficiently. This versatile equipment consists of a platform or bucket attached to an extensible boom, allowing operators to work at significant heights that would otherwise be difficult to access. Cherry pickers are widely used in various industries for tasks such as maintenance, construction, and tree trimming. Types of Cherry Pickers

Cherry pickers come in different types and sizes, each offering unique functionalities tailored for specific applications. Here are the primary categories:

  • Towable Cherry Pickers: These units are lightweight and can be towed behind vehicles. They are perfect for small jobs and can be easily transported from one site to another.
  • Self-Propelled Cherry Pickers: Equipped with an onboard engine, these machines can move autonomously, making them ideal for larger worksites where mobility is crucial.
  • Truck-Mounted Cherry Pickers: These cherry pickers are mounted on the back of trucks, providing additional reach and mobility. They are commonly used in utility work and large construction projects.
  • Vertical Mast Lifts: Designed for indoor applications, these cherry pickers have a vertical lifting capability and require less space compared to traditional boom lifts.
  • Articulating Boom Lifts: These cherry pickers feature joints that allow the platform to be maneuvered around obstacles, making them suitable for complex tasks in construction and telecommunications.

Uses of Cherry Picker in Various Industries

The adaptability of cherry pickers has made them an invaluable tool across several sectors:

  • Construction: Used for reaching high areas during building projects, cherry pickers aid in installing windows, roofing, and performing structural inspections.
  • Maintenance and Repair: Facilities like shopping malls and factories employ cherry pickers for repairing lights, painting ceilings, and maintaining HVAC systems.
  • Agriculture: Farmers use cherry pickers for harvesting fruits and accessing crops planted at heights.
  • Telecommunications: Technicians utilize cherry pickers to install and repair phone lines, antennas, and other equipment.
  • Event Management: Cherry pickers are used for setting up stages and lighting for concerts and events to ensure safe and efficient access to elevated areas.

Benefits of Using Cherry Picker

Increased Safety for Elevated Work

One of the primary advantages of using a cherry picker is the significant improvement in safety standards for elevated work. These platforms offer stable surfaces equipped with safety features such as guardrails, harness points, and emergency lowering systems. This minimizes the risk of falls, one of the leading causes of workplace injuries. Operators can also use safety equipment like harnesses for added security.

Enhanced Efficiency and Productivity

Cherry pickers allow workers to access heights quickly and effortlessly, significantly reducing the time needed for tasks compared to traditional ladders or scaffolding. This increased mobility ensures that teams can work efficiently, completing projects within tight deadlines without compromising safety.

Cost-effectiveness of Cherry Picker Use

By reducing the time laborers spend on tasks and decreasing the risk of accidents, cherry pickers can lead to substantial cost savings. Furthermore, with the ability to handle various jobs in one unit, companies can minimize equipment expenditure and improve return on investment.

How to Choose the Right Cherry Picker

Understanding the Work Environment

Before selecting a cherry picker, assess the work environment. Factors such as indoor versus outdoor application, surface condition, and potential obstacles must be considered. Indoor spaces may require compact models, while outdoor tasks may demand more robust units with greater reach.

Evaluating Weight Capacity and Reach

Each cherry picker has a specified weight capacity and operational reach, influencing which model is suitable for a specific task. Evaluate the combined weight of the personnel and equipment that will be on the platform to avoid overloading and ensure compliance with safety regulations.

Choosing Between Manual and Self-Propelled Options

Deciding whether to go for a manual or self-propelled cherry picker depends largely on mobility needs. Manual units require operators to maneuver them, while self-propelled cherry pickers provide easier navigation on large job sites. Assess the specific needs of your project to make a well-informed decision.

Safety Practices When Using Cherry Picker

Pre-Operation Safety Checks

Prior to operating a cherry picker, conducting detailed pre-operation checks is essential. Inspect the machinery for visible damage, test the emergency systems, and ensure that all safety features such as guardrails are in good working order. Additionally, check the site for potential hazards such as overhead power lines.

Proper Training for Operators

Providing adequate training for cherry picker operators is crucial. Training must encompass safe operation practices, understanding the machinery's controls, and emergency procedures. Operators should also be familiar with the site where they will work, ensuring they understand all access points and potential hazards.

Safety Gear and Equipment Recommendations

Operators should always wear appropriate personal protective equipment (PPE) when using cherry pickers. This includes helmets, safety harnesses, and non-slip footwear. Additionally, it's recommended to have a first aid kit accessible at the job site in case of emergencies.

Frequently Asked Questions About Cherry Picker

What is the maximum height a cherry picker can reach?

The maximum height of a cherry picker varies by model, typically ranging from 30 to over 100 feet, with specialized units designed for higher elevations.

Are cherry pickers safe to use?

When operated correctly and following safety guidelines, cherry pickers are safe. Operators must be trained, and pre-operation checks should be performed regularly to ensure safety.

How often should a cherry picker be inspected?

Cherry pickers should be inspected before each use, with thorough inspections conducted at least once a year by qualified personnel, adhering to local regulations.

Can cherry pickers be rented?

Yes, many equipment rental companies offer cherry pickers for short-term and long-term rentals, providing flexibility for varying project demands.

What should an operator wear when using a cherry picker?

Operators should wear a safety helmet, appropriate harness, and non-slip footwear, ensuring that they are equipped with necessary PPE for elevated work.
